        My jeans are about to rip in the corner of my backpocket:

        What would you recommend? sew a patch inside (afraid, that the wallet rips it off easily), just stitch it from the outside with a sewing machine, leave it as it is?

            lotsa work, but I would patch it inside, probably whole bottom of the pocket.

            This means to unstich the pocket, sew in a patch and sew the pocket back. I think you need unstich only halfway or a bit more of the pocket to get it patched.

              It's an easy fix.  What I would do is unpick the pocket stitching so that you can get a sewing machine to access both sides of the pocket….

              Put a square of denim (I can send you some with your next shipment) onto the underside of the pocket and sew sew the living shit out of it.  This is a hem reinforcment - but principle is the same…..

              Sew pocket back on…....I can send you super tough black thread too.............
